Automotive Training Center Tuition & Outcomes (2026)
Automotive Training Center-Warminster is a private for-profit trade school in Warminster, Pennsylvania, enrolling about 302 students. Programs focus on certificates and workforce credentials that prepare students for skilled trades and technical careers. The published completion rate is about 68.35% at 150% of normal time. Median earnings about ten years after entry reach about $51,112 among students who received federal aid.

Enrollment & Student Demographics
Automotive Training Center-Warminster reported total enrollment of about 302 students in the latest College Scorecard extract. The student body is about 93% male and 7% female. Enrollment by race and ethnicity includes White (42.4%), Hispanic or Latino (28.8%), and Black or African American (17.2%). About 56.48% of undergraduates receive Pell Grants. Roughly 50.2% of students are first-generation college students.
